Absolute God Chapter 2367

After a moment of thought, Lin Yun said, “Alright, Huo Zhen, go quietly, move quickly, and stay safe.”

He took out a map, marked the location of the battle, and handed it to Huo Zhen to aid his search.

“Don’t worry, Big Brother, I’ve got this,” Huo Zhen said, patting his chest confidently.

“By the way, Lin Yun, the teleportation array will be completed in a few days. You’ll soon be able to connect with your hometown,” Du Yuanzi said.

“Really? That’s great!” A spark of joy lit up Lin Yun’s face.

“Lin Yun, since you’re awake, I need to work overtime on the array. I’ll get to it,” Du Yuanzi said.

“Big Brother, I’m heading to East Yuan Prefecture now,” Huo Zhen said, taking his leave.

“Uh… Big Brother, we’ll get back to work too,” Yang Wan and the others said with a wink, clearly wanting to give Lin Yun space to be with Yu Ying and his daughter.

After they left, Lin Yun gazed at the courtyard, where the rain continued to pour.

“Ying’er, the news of my coma has probably spread, hasn’t it?” Lin Yun turned to ask.

“Yes, not just in East Yuan Prefecture—it’s spread across the entire Fire Cloud Empire, and likely to other empires as well,” Yu Ying replied.

“There must be plenty of people hoping I’d die or become a laughingstock. This time, they’ll get their wish…” Lin Yun murmured.

Now a cripple, facing these realities, Lin Yun felt a deep sense of powerlessness.

“Brother Yun, ignore them. From now on, we’ll live our lives well,” Yu Ying comforted.

“When the rain stops, let’s take a walk in the city,” Lin Yun said, looking at the sky.

“Brother Yun, if you go out and people learn you can’t use internal energy, what then?” Yu Ying asked, worried.

“I’m going out to let people know I, Lin Yun, am still alive—especially the demon clan. I want them to see I’m standing strong, that they couldn’t break me!” A fierce glint flashed in Lin Yun’s eyes.

Meanwhile.

As Emperor Fire Cloud and Vice Palace Master Yao flew away, they chatted.

“What a twist of fate. Yao, you know how much I believed in Lin Yun? He was exceptional. I thought he had a great chance of reaching immortality, with a bright future beyond that. But now, the demon clan’s soul-severing poison has ruined him. What a pity, a tragedy, a shame!” Emperor Fire Cloud sighed deeply.

He had always worried about Lin Yun’s third tribulation, giving him a protective pendant and repeatedly urging caution. Yet, Lin Yun still fell to it.

Such an outstanding disciple, a rising star, carried so many hopes!

But now, this star had fallen in such a way…

“Lin Yun’s fate is indeed regrettable, a loss for our human race,” Yao sighed.

Then, turning to Fire Cloud, he said, “Fire Cloud, Lin Yun’s fate as a cripple is set. You shouldn’t waste more time on him. Even if you wanted to, it’s pointless—he can’t cultivate, and his eighty years are but a fleeting moment to us.”

To immortals like them, who lived tens of thousands of years, Lin Yun’s remaining decades were a mere blink. Their deep retreats often lasted centuries.

Yao’s words urged Emperor Fire Cloud to face reality and treat Lin Yun as a lost cause.

Emperor Fire Cloud closed his eyes, his heart heavy with grief…

East Yuan Prefecture.

The rain continued until evening, finally stopping.

As the skies cleared, the evening glow bathed the land.

Lin Yun, with Yu Ying and his daughter, left the Prefecture Lord’s Palace to stroll through the city, much like a casual walk in an Earth metropolis.

If Lin Yun hadn’t been crippled, unable to cultivate, he wouldn’t have been out leisurely strolling like this.

On the street, Lin Ke Xin, holding Lin Yun’s hand, stopped at a small accessory stall.

“Daddy, I want this,” she said, picking up a pretty pink hairpin.

“Alright, let Daddy put it on for you,” Lin Yun said with a smile, pinning it in her hair.

“Daddy, am I pretty?” Ke Xin struck a cute pose, showing her white baby teeth.

“Of course, our Ke Xin is the prettiest,” Lin Yun said, his face glowing with happiness.

“Vendor, how much for the hairpin?” Lin Yun asked.

“Seven gold coins,” the vendor replied.

“Here’s a spirit crystal. Keep the change.”

Lin Yun handed over a spirit crystal.

“Brother Yun, let’s go to the clothing shop. I’ll pick out some clothes for you,” Yu Ying said, her face radiant with a beautiful smile.

“Ying’er, it’s all up to you,” Lin Yun replied, smiling.

At that moment, a well-dressed middle-aged man stopped in front of Lin Yun, studying him closely before exclaiming in shock.

“You… you’re Prefecture Lord Lin?”

“That’s right, it’s me,” Lin Yun answered with a smile.

“Prefecture Lord Lin, everyone’s saying you were poisoned by the demon clan, comatose, and doomed to die. I never thought… you’d be alive and here!” The man was visibly excited.

“I, Lin Yun, don’t die so easily. Those are just rumors. Look, I’m perfectly fine, aren’t I?” Lin Yun said with a warm smile.

“Greetings, Prefecture Lord Lin!” The man shouted, kneeling in salute.

“That’s our Prefecture Lord?”

“Quick, quick, pay respects to the Prefecture Lord!”

The surrounding passersby and vendors knelt in salute.

The shouts and salutes quickly spread down the entire street.

“Greetings, Prefecture Lord!”

“Greetings, Prefecture Lord!”

In an instant, everyone on the street knelt to Lin Yun.

“I never thought our Prefecture Lord would be fine. This is wonderful!”

“I knew he’d be alright. Heaven has eyes, letting our Prefecture Lord live!”

The kneeling crowd buzzed with excitement.

Lin Yun’s efforts in pacifying the demon beasts in East Yuan Prefecture had brought peace and stability, earning him immense respect and unwavering support from the people.

When rumors spread of Lin Yun being poisoned and near death, the people worried deeply, many praying silently for him.

Now, seeing him alive, they were overjoyed and thrilled.

Of course, they didn’t know he was now a cripple with only decades left to live…

“Everyone, please rise,” Lin Yun waved to the crowd.

“Thank you, Prefecture Lord!” They stood.

After Lin Yun was spotted in the city, the people spread the news, passing it from one to ten, ten to a hundred…

The word that Lin Yun was alive quickly spread throughout the city, beyond East Yuan Prefecture, and across the entire Fire Cloud Empire…
